What the Logisticians median says in Central Missouri nonmetropolitan area
The May 2025 BLS OEWS estimate puts the Logisticians median in Central Missouri nonmetropolitan area at $81,330 per year. Median means the middle of the published wage spread. It is not one worker's pay. It is not a job offer. The row is tied to SOC 13-1081 and BLS area 2900001.
BLS lists 110 wage and salary jobs for this exact role-place row. That is a survey estimate. It is not a count of open posts. The local mean is $80,830 per year. Mean uses all wage values behind the estimate, so high or low values can move it away from the median.
Central Missouri nonmetropolitan area's Logisticians median is 1.2% below the U.S. Logisticians median of $82,320 on the same published median. The comparison uses the same SOC code and source period. It does not add price levels, taxes, benefits, hours, or a person's work history.

Pay range
Read the Central Missouri nonmetropolitan area wage ladder for Logisticians
The 10th percentile is $45,440 per year. The 25th percentile is $62,030 per year. The median is $81,330 per year. The 75th percentile is $96,170 per year. The 90th percentile is $117,410 per year.
A percentile is a rank point, not a career stage. The 10th percentile does not mean new-worker pay. The 90th percentile does not mean a wage that comes after a set number of years. The points show how the wage values spread in the source. They do not say why one job sits at one point.
The middle half runs from $62,030 per year to $96,170 per year. The 10th-to-90th span is $71,970. Use the full ladder when a job post sits far from the median.
Compare Central Missouri nonmetropolitan area with its state and the U.S.
Central Missouri nonmetropolitan area has a annual median of $81,330 per year. Missouri has $78,350 per year. The U.S. row has $82,320 per year. WageScope keeps annual and hourly values apart.
Central Missouri nonmetropolitan area is 3.8% above Missouri on the same published median. Central Missouri nonmetropolitan area is 1.2% below the United States on the same published median. A gap can reflect many things that are not in this row. WageScope reports the gap but does not name a cause.
The state and U.S. rows are bench marks, not replacements. They do not fill missing local facts. A state can hold many local labor markets. A national row can hold many states. Read the local row first, then use the broader rows to see scale.

Job scale and share
How common Logisticians is in Central Missouri nonmetropolitan area
BLS lists 110 Logisticians jobs in Central Missouri nonmetropolitan area. It also lists 0.74 jobs per 1,000 local jobs. Jobs per 1,000 turns the count into a rate. It helps compare places of different size. It does not show open posts or hiring speed.
The location quotient is 0.46. A value of 1 means Logisticians has the same share of local jobs as it has across the nation. This row is lower than 1. The quotient is a share check, not a wage or a growth measure.
Read the three values as separate facts. Employment asks how many covered jobs BLS estimated. Jobs per 1,000 asks how much of the local job base the role takes. Location quotient asks how that share compares with the national share. None of them tells you how many posts are open today.

How much care to use with the Central Missouri nonmetropolitan area row
The employment RSE for this Logisticians row is 6.9%. The mean-wage RSE is 3%. RSE means relative standard error. It is a survey precision flag. A smaller value often means less sampling uncertainty. It is not the chance that one person's pay is right or wrong.
The employment RSE belongs to the 110 job estimate. The mean-wage RSE belongs to the $80,830 mean. BLS does not give the same RSE field for the median or every percentile. WageScope does not move an RSE from one field to another.
A local row can change in a new release. A small role-place sample can also have more survey uncertainty than a broad national row. Keep the May 2025 date next to the value. Do not mix a newer job post with the BLS date as if both facts came from one clock.
